Izyk
“A modern spelling variation possibly inspired by Hebrew names like Isaac or Yitzhak, reimagined with the trendy 'Iz-' prefix. The name carries biblical resonance while feeling contemporary and distinctive. It appeals to parents seeking a name with spiritual roots that sounds fresh and modern.”
Izyk is a boy's name of Hebrew origin. A modern spelling variation possibly inspired by Hebrew names like Isaac or Yitzhak, reimagined with the trendy 'Iz-' prefix. The name carries biblical resonance while feeling contemporary and distinctive. It appeals to parents seeking a name with spiritual roots that sounds fresh and modern.
